The estranged wife of Nollywood actor and director Femi Adebayo, Omotayo Sanusi, also known as Iyan Aladuke, has openly refuted widely circulated claims that actress Toyin Abraham was responsible for her marriage’s breakdown.
In a lengthy statement posted on her Instagram page on Wednesday, Sanusi broke her silence and refuted the rumors that were making the rounds. She also insisted that the actress was not to blame for the difficulties that caused her marriage to fail.
She claimed that she had purposefully refrained from answering the many rumors about her relationship with the actor, but she made the decision to speak up because the claims were becoming more and more accepted as true.
“I have made the conscious decision to remain silent in response to the numerous untrue rumors and accusations that surround my marriage. However, I think it’s important to confront one of these storylines because they are spreading and being presented as facts,” she added.
Sanusi explicitly denied allegations that she confronted those allegedly involved when actress Toyin Abraham told her that another actress was sexually linked with Adebayo during a film production.
She claims that the accusation is wholly untrue.
“It is wholly untrue to say that actress Toyin Abraham caused my marital issues by supposedly telling me that another actress was on a film set with my former partner.
For the record, I never approached, assaulted, harassed, or attacked a man or woman at a filming location.
There was never an incident like that,” she said.
Sanusi clarified that she was present for the entire production that was mentioned in the rumors and actively helped it succeed by keeping an eye on the crew’s and actors’ well-being.
As part of her support for her then-husband, she claims that she and her crew cooked for around 500 individuals during the production.
“I was there for that production from the start to the finish of the filming. As my gift and support to my then-partner, my team and I were exclusively in charge of the production’s well-being, providing food for over 500 cast and crew personnel for more than a month.
I find it difficult to understand how such an incident could have allegedly occurred without a single witness, or how no one heard or witnessed this falsehood in a production involving over 500 people,” she continued.
She also urged anyone who honestly thought she had harassed or attacked them during the production to come forward in public.
“I think it is only right that anyone who sincerely believes they have been insulted by me—directly or indirectly—come up and claim it.
Until then, I respectfully ask that people stop repeating and amplifying false narratives that have no basis in truth,” the actor’s estranged wife stated.
Sanusi emphasized that her silence should not be taken as an admission of guilt, saying that she had kept quiet out of respect for all parties involved and because she preferred calm over a public altercation.
“I have kept quiet out of consideration for all parties concerned and because I prefer peace to public conflicts. My silence, however, should never be seen as confirmation that these accusations are accurate.
This statement is my official response to this specific accusation. I genuinely hope it stops this false narrative from continuing to spread,” she stated.

A member of Femi Adebayo’s family denied allegations that the actor deserted Sanusi following her eviction from a Lagos property.
Mrs. Taiwo Abdulmalik, a family member, insisted that the property was obtained through a bank loan and that foreclosure procedures were subsequently initiated due to nonpayment.
She further asserted that Sanusi had previous knowledge of the bank’s intention to reclaim the property and was aware of the loan agreement.
Abdulmalik claims that following the foreclosure, Adebayo moved Sanusi, her family, and her employees into a short-term rental apartment, paid for their lodging, and encouraged her to find another place, offering to cover the expenses.
The family member further claimed that Adebayo continued to provide for their kid, including paying roughly $50,000 for his medical care in India, and had bought land in Sanusi’s name in 2022 as a safety net.
Sanusi insisted that the problems pertaining to her marriage remained a private family affair and declined to comment on the family member’s allegations.
It’s a family issue. I’ve never been given an interview, and I don’t believe I want to start right now. She has stated, “It’s really personal to me.”
